MoC oversees daily import processes for anti-COVID-19 equipment

The Ministry of Commerce is making efforts to ensure people have access to the essential medical supplies that are critical to the COVID-19 prevention, control and treatment activities, including liquid oxygen and oxygen cylinders, by arranging continuous importation through trading posts, international airports and seaports with the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s).
On 8 November, anti-COVID-19 equipment and medical products, including masks and oxygen concentrators, were imported by five companies and transported using seven vehicles.
A total of 160 empty oxygen cylinders, one oxygen plant, 13 oxygen concentrators for home use, 18,800 PPE suits, and 44 tonnes of masks were imported via Chinshwehaw trading zones, and Yangon International Seaports, officials said.
One oxygen plant was transported to Yangon via the seaport, officials said.
Officials from the relevant departments are cooperating to facilitate and expedite the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s), including online registration for the import process.
It is reported that the Ministry of Commerce is coordinating with relevant departments, treatment of COVID-19, as well as contact persons for inquiries can be reached through the Ministry’s Website—www.commerce.gov.mm. — MNA
